Cost of Dentures in Costa Rica

The cost of dentures in Costa Rica is highly competitive, offering significant savings compared to the U.S., Canada, and Europe. Prices range from $500 to $2,000, depending on the type of denture, material used, and treatment complexity.

 

Type of Denture Cost in USD
Complete Temporary Denture $500
Full Acrylic Denture (Upper/Lower) $695
Removable Partial Denture (Metal Base) $750
Partial Denture (Metal Frame) $650
Acrylic Dentures (Full Mouth) $2,000

Note: Costs vary based on individual requirements, materials selected, and clinic location.

Types of Dentures Available in Costa Rica

Costa Rican dental clinics offer a wide range of denture options tailored to individual patient needs. Patients can choose from various materials and designs, depending on their requirements and budget.

1. Complete Dentures

  • Ideal for: Patients who have lost all teeth in the upper or lower arch.
  • Benefits: Restore facial structure, improve chewing, and speech.
  • Features: Designed for a natural appearance and comfortable fit.

2. Partial Dentures

  • Ideal for: Patients missing some teeth but still retaining natural teeth.
  • Benefits: Prevents teeth shifting, maintains oral structure, and restores function.
  • Features: Secured with metal clasps or precision attachments for stability.

3. Removable Dentures

  • Ideal for: Patients who prefer non-permanent solutions.
  • Benefits: Easy to remove for cleaning, providing better hygiene.
  • Features: Made from acrylic or metal-based materials for durability.

4. Fixed Dentures (Implant-Supported)

  • Ideal for: Patients seeking permanent solutions with maximum stability.
  • Benefits: Provide superior comfort, functionality, and aesthetic appeal.
  • Features: Supported by dental implants, mimicking natural teeth.

Procedure for Getting Dentures in Costa Rica

The process of getting dentures in Costa Rica is efficient and patient-friendly, typically requiring two to three visits over a few weeks.

1. Initial Consultation & Assessment:

  • Comprehensive oral examination and treatment discussion.
  • Selection of denture type and material based on patient needs.

2. Impression & Denture Fabrication:

  • Custom impressions taken for perfect fit.
  • Dentures crafted using high-quality materials in state-of-the-art labs.

3. Fitting & Adjustments:

  • Initial fitting to ensure comfort and functionality.
  • Necessary adjustments made for optimal performance.

4. Follow-Up & Aftercare:

  • Final adjustments and oral care guidance.
  • Patients receive aftercare instructions for denture maintenance.

4. What aftercare is required for dentures?

Patients should:

  • Clean dentures daily using a soft brush.
  • Remove dentures overnight to allow gum tissues to rest.
  • Attend regular dental check-ups for maintenance.
  • Handle dentures with care to prevent breakage.
